Before you install or replace one

  • Confirm exact model number on the label matches the install manual.
  • Verify host panel or system family — Keybus, Corbus, Combus, PowerG, MX, or 433 MHz are not interchangeable.
  • Check device limits on the panel/receiver before adding zones, sirens, or credentials.
  • Include current draw in power budget calculations for modules, receivers, and keypads.
  • For wireless: test RF at the mounted location, not only on the bench.

Error Codes

Module faults appear on panel trouble display ([*, 2] where supported):

  • Module Missing / Supervision — bus wiring, address, enrollment
  • AUX Power Trouble — module or keypad load exceeded budget
  • Output Fault — PGM/bell wiring or EOL supervision

Common status / trouble indicators

SymptomMeaningFirst checks
Receiver offlinePanel lost RF transceiverPower, bus wiring, enrollment
Sensors not enrollingReceiver not readyAntenna, limits, enrollment mode
Intermittent RFMarginal signalAntenna placement, repeater, interference

Enrollment / supervision notes

  • Most faults after install are enrollment, addressing, or power — not defective hardware.
  • Wireless devices: confirm receiver/transceiver online before replacing the device.
  • Modules: verify bus address unique and wiring homerun correct.
  • Life-safety sensors: verify fire/CO zone type and monitoring path separately from burglary.
